Description : APEX1, also known as REF1 or APE1 (Apurinic / apyrimidinic endonuclease), is responsible for the incision of DNA basic sites during base excision repair. It has also been shown to stimulate the DNA binding activity of numerous transcription factors that are involved in cancer promotion and progression. APEX1 is part of the cellular response to oxidative stress and protects cells from the genotoxic and cytotoxic effect of oxidizing agents.
